#1ddc4c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1ddc4c is composed of 11.4% red, 86.3% green and 29.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 86.8% cyan, 0% magenta, 65.5% yellow and 13.7% black. It has a hue angle of 134.8 degrees, a saturation of 76.7% and a lightness of 48.8%. #1ddc4c color hex could be obtained by blending #3aff98 with #00b900. Closest websafe color is: #33cc33.

#1ddc4c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#1ddc4c has RGB values of R:29, G:220, B:76 and CMYK values of C:0.87, M:0, Y:0.65, K:0.14. Its decimal value is 1956940.

Shades and Tints of #1ddc4c
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020c04 is the darkest color, while #fafefb is the lightest one.
